1. Pasar Comboran
Pasar Comboran is a legendary flea market in Malang, and it’s the first place that comes to mind for many locals when they think about used goods. This bustling market is a true treasure trove, offering everything from clothing and shoes to electronics and household items. Be prepared to haggle – it's part of the experience! The atmosphere is vibrant and lively, with vendors calling out their wares and shoppers sifting through piles of goods. It's not just a shopping trip; it's a cultural experience. You'll find a diverse range of items, from vintage clothing and accessories to antique furniture and collectibles. The key is to take your time, explore the various stalls, and be patient. You never know what hidden gem you might uncover. The market is particularly popular for its selection of used electronics, including cameras, laptops, and smartphones. However, it's important to exercise caution and thoroughly inspect any electronic item before making a purchase. Ask the vendor to demonstrate the item's functionality and check for any visible damage. Clothing is another popular category at Pasar Comboran, with a wide array of styles and sizes available. You can find everything from branded clothing at discounted prices to unique vintage pieces that will set you apart from the crowd. Don't be afraid to mix and match, and try on items before you buy them. Bargaining is expected at Pasar Comboran, so don't hesitate to negotiate the price. Start with a lower offer and work your way up to a price that you're comfortable with. Remember to be respectful and friendly during the negotiation process. 2. Jalan Wilis Area
Jalan Wilis is another fantastic spot known for its used goods shops, particularly for furniture and household items. If you're furnishing a new home or simply looking for a unique piece to add to your collection, this is the place to be. The shops along Jalan Wilis offer a diverse range of furniture styles, from classic and antique to modern and minimalist. You can find everything from sofas and chairs to tables and cabinets, all at competitive prices. Many of the items are carefully restored and refurbished, giving them a new lease on life. This is a great way to find quality furniture without breaking the bank. In addition to furniture, Jalan Wilis also offers a variety of other household items, such as lamps, mirrors, and decorative accessories. These items can add character and style to your home without costing a fortune. You might even find vintage kitchenware or unique art pieces that will become conversation starters. The atmosphere along Jalan Wilis is more relaxed than the bustling Pasar Comboran, allowing you to browse at your own pace and take your time to make the right choices. The shop owners are generally knowledgeable and helpful, providing advice and answering questions about their products. They can also offer insights into the history and origins of the items, adding to the overall shopping experience. If you're planning a visit to Jalan Wilis, it's a good idea to bring a vehicle or arrange for transportation, as some of the furniture items can be quite large. 1. Inspect Items Carefully
This is crucial! Whether you’re buying online or in person, always thoroughly inspect the item before making a purchase. Look for any damage, wear and tear, or defects. Ask questions about the item's history and condition. If you're buying electronics, test them out to make sure they're working properly. Don't be afraid to ask for a demonstration or to see the item in action. If you're buying clothing, check for stains, tears, or missing buttons. Try it on if possible to ensure it fits properly. For furniture, look for structural damage, such as cracks or loose joints. Check the upholstery for stains or tears. If you're not sure what to look for, bring a friend or family member who has experience with buying used goods. They can help you spot potential problems and make an informed decision. It's also a good idea to do some research on the item you're planning to buy. This will help you understand its value and what to look for in terms of quality and condition. Online reviews and guides can be a valuable resource. Remember, it's always better to be safe than sorry. If you have any doubts about the item's condition, it's best to walk away.
